K. Adjust gas input rate to boiler. Natural Gas.
WARNING
Failure to properly adjust gas input rate will
result in over ring or under ring of the boiler.
Improper and unsafe boiler operation may result.
1. Adjust thermostat to highest setting.
2. Check manifold gas pressure. Manifold pressure is
listed on Rating Label.
a. Models IN10-IN12 with Standing Pilot and
IN3I-IN11 with Electronic Ignition. Adjust gas
valve pressure regulator as necessary (turn
adjustment screw counterclockwise to decrease
manifold pressure, or clockwise to increase
manifold pressure). If pressure can not be
attained, check gas valve inlet pressure. If less
than minimum gas supply pressure listed on
Rating Label, contact gas supplier for assistance.
b. Model IN12 with Electronic Only.
i. Turn off gas valve not having pilot control.
ii. On gas valve with pilot control, adjust gas
valve pressure regulator to obtain required
manifold pressure, or if unattainable, highest
pressure without forcing adjustment screw
(turn adjustment screw counterclockwise to
decrease manifold pressure, or clockwise to
increase manifold pressure).
iii. Turn on gas valve not having pilot control.
Adjust gas valve pressure regulator to obtain
required manifold pressure. Manifold
pressure may not change during initial turns
of adjustment screw.
3. Clock gas meter for at least 30 seconds. Use Table
10 to determine gas ow rate in Cubic Feet per
Hour.
4. Determine Input Rate. Multiply gas ow rate by gas
heating value.
5. Compare measured input rate to input rate stated on
Rating Label.
a. Adjust gas valve pressure regulator, if necessary,
to change input rate (turn counter-clockwise to
decrease pressure and decrease input rate).
b. Contact your U.S. Boiler Company wholesale
distributor for alternate main burner orices if
outlet pressure is less than 3.2 inches water
column or greater than 3.8 inches water column.
Provide current orice size, outlet gas pressure
and measured input rate.
6. Recheck Main Burner Flame.
7. Return other gas-red appliances to previous
conditions of use.
L. Adjust gas input rate to boiler. LP/Propane.
1. Set thermostat to highest setting.
2. Adjust tank regulator for gas valve inlet pressure of
13.5 inches w.c. or less.
3. Gas valve has step opening regulator which initially
opens to 1.4 or 2.5 inch w.c. and steps to full
pressure after approximately 30 seconds. Check
manifold pressure after step has occurred. Adjust gas
valve pressure regulator as necessary for 10.0 inches
w.c. (turn adjustment screw counterclockwise to
decrease manifold pressure, or clockwise to increase
manifold pressure). If 10.0 inches w.c. can not be
attained, check gas valve inlet pressure. If less than
11.0 inches w.c., contact gas supplier for assistance.
M. Clean Heating System (Steam). A local qualied
water treatment chemical specialist is a suggested
source for recommendations regarding appropriate
chemical compounds and concentrations which are
compatible with local environmental regulations.
1. Oil from new piping connections and sediment in
existing piping must be removed from system to
prevent unsteady water line and carry-over of
entrained water into supply main.
a. Fill boiler to normal waterline.
b. Follow Lighting or Operating Instructions to
place boiler in operation. See Figure 38, 39 or
40.
c. Operate boiler with steam in entire system for
several days to bring system oil and dirt back to
boiler.
d. Drain condensate from drain valve in wet return.
Operate boiler until condensate runs clean.
2. Boil-out boiler.
a. Follow instructions TO TURN OFF GAS TO
APPLIANCE. See Figure 38, 39 or 40.
b. Fill boiler to normal waterline.
c. Remove safety valve.
d. Pour recommended boil-out compound into
boiler through safety valve opening.
e. Reinstall safety valve in Tapping "E" with
spindle in vertical position. See Figures 1 and 2.
f. Follow Lighting or Operating Instructions to
place boiler in operation. See Figure 38, 39 or
40. Check controls operation per Paragraphs F
to J. Boil water for at least 5 hours.
g. Follow instructions TO TURN OFF GAS TO
APPLIANCE. See Figure 38, 39 or 40. Drain
boiler and system piping.
